A projected display, called Live Query, shows updated samples of what people around the world are typing into Google's search engine in the 86 languages that Google recognizes eg. English, Chinese, Spanish, Swedish, Japanese, Korean, French, Dutch, Italian etc.
.
Google 150 million queries a day from over 100 countries -- updating in milliseconds by Google's Logs Team.

From what I've seen of it, WebQuotes basically looks for links to a site in Google's index. It then takes what the owner of the site has written about the link, and stores it as a web quote.

I suppose the idea behind it is that it gives a good opinion and description of the site's content. So if I linked on my site to Webmaster Talk saying "lively and informative webmaster community", that would serve as quite a useful piece of information for users searching for it.

I can see it might be up for a bit of abuse, though, if people can change your listing by writing things about your site on their own. I wonder how they'll deal with that........
